TL;DR # We’re interested in the prospects for (presumably safer) narrow AI staying competitive, instead of general systems. Cursor’s Composer coding finetune of Kimi is probably the most intense attempt to specialise a general model: probably more than 10^25 FLOPs of post-training. We find that, compared to its base model, Composer shows significant gains (+20% to 60%) on visual reasoning benchmarks, RPG-style games, and (as you’d hope) agentic coding.
